.link_slide {

text-transform: uppercase;

background: #fbe61d;

display: block;

position: absolute;

top: 0;

font-family: 'Lato', sans-serif;

font-weight: 300;

font-size: 14px;

padding: 3px;

color: black;

}



.title_slide {

font-family: 'Lato', sans-serif;

font-weight: 700;

position: absolute;

top: 0;

font-size: 20px;

}

.text_slide {

font-family: 'Lato', sans-serif;

font-weight: 300;

position: absolute;

top: 62px;

line-height: 130%;

/*width: 299px;*/

width:100%;

font-size: 18px;

}

.text01a, .text02a, .text03a, .text04a  {

font-size: 23px;

text-transform: uppercase;

}



.text04{

	color:#00a6a3;

	font-size:14px;

	}

.text01c, .text02c, .text03c {

position: absolute;

color: #00a6a4;

top: 96px;

left:100px;

opacity:0;/*

font-size:13px;*/

}

.nav_slide {

padding: 0;

margin: 0;

position: absolute;

width: 20px;

height: auto;

z-index: 99;

margin-left: -30px;

right: 0;

top: 200px;

display:none;

}

.nav_slide li {

	float:none;

	}



.nav_slide li a {

width: 10px;

height: 10px;

background: #f2f2f2;

margin: 9px 0;

border-radius: 50%;

transition:0.2s linear;

display: block;

/*cursor: pointer;*/

box-shadow: inset 1px 1px 1px rgba(0,0,0,0.4);

}



.content_img_slide{

position: absolute;

left:250px;

z-index: 99;

top: 0;

	}



.content_text_slide{

 position: absolute;

    right: 100px;

    top: 160px;

    width: 250px;

	 width: 250px;

    z-index: 99;

}

.abs{

	position:absolute;

	}

.slide04a, .slide04b, .slide04c, .slide01a, .slide01b, .slide01c, .slide01d, .slide02a, .slide02b, .slide02c, .slide02d, .slide03a, .slide03b, .slide03c, .slide03d{

	position:absolute;

	/* IE 8 */

  -ms-filter: "progid:DXImageTransform.Microsoft.Alpha(Opacity=0)";



  /* IE 5-7 */

  filter: alpha(opacity=0);



  /* Netscape */

  -moz-opacity: 0;



  /* Safari 1.x */

  -khtml-opacity: 0;



  /* Good browsers */

  opacity: 0;

	} 



.fondo_img{

	width:100%;

	height:auto;

	min-height:620px;



	}



.sliderarea {

overflow: hidden;

width: 100%;

margin: 0;

max-width: 100%;

margin-top: -116px;

z-index: -1;

padding-bottom: 0;

height: 100%;

background:url(../img/cargador.gif) center center no-repeat;

}



.sliderarea02 {

width: 100%;

margin: 0;

max-width: 100%;

z-index: -1;

padding-bottom: 0;

max-height:500px;

}







.slide01a, .slide03a, .slide04a {

left:-500px;

}



.slide01a, .slide03a, .slide04a {

top: 40px;

}



.slide01b, .slide03b, .slide04b {

top: 201px;

left: -515px;

}



.slide01c, .slide03c, .slide04c {

left: 220px;

top: 186px;

}



.slide01d, .slide03d {

top: 284px;

left: 213px;

}



.slide01d{

top: 270px;

}









.slide02a {

top: 66px;

left: -197px;

}

.slide02b {

top: 97px;

left: 204px;

}

.slide02c {

top: 313px;

left: -16px;

}

.slide02d {

top: 142px;

left: -333px;

}







.text02b{

	line-height: 92%;

padding-top: 1px;

	}/*

.slide03a {

top: 140px;

left: 100px;

}



.slide03b {

top: 104px;

left: -162px;

}



.slide03c {

top: 36px;

left: -443px;

}



.slide03d {

top: 230px;

left: -200px;

}*/



.fondos{

	overflow: hidden;

height: 604px;

	}

	

.title01, .title02, .title03, .title04{

	left:100px;

	opacity:0;

	color:white;

	/*width: 266px;*/

	width:100%;

	}







.cargador{

	position:absolute;

	width:201px;

	height:152px;

	left:50%;

	top:50%;

	margin-left:-100px;

	margin-top:-76px;

	background:url(../img/cargador.gif);

	}



.text01a, .text02a, .text03a, .text04a{

	opacity:0;

	top:82px;

	left:0;

	color:white;

	}

	

.text01b, .text02b, .text03b, .text04b{

	opacity:0;

	left:0;

	top:106px;

	color:white;

	}





.text01a, .text02a, .text03a, .text04a{

	opacity:0;

	top:27px;

	left:100px;

	line-height:100%;

	color:white;

	}

	

.text01b, .text02b, .text03b, .text04b{

	opacity:0;

	top: 73px;

	left:100px;

	color:white;

	}

.text01b{

	top:96px;

	}

.link01, .link02, .link03, .link04{

	opacity:0;

	}



.ver_mas01, .ver_mas02, .ver_mas03, .ver_mas04 {

top: 112px;

position: absolute;

color: white;

text-decoration: none;

width: 82px;

padding: 5px 10px;

font-family: 'Lato';

font-weight: 500;

opacity: 0;

left: 100px;

background: url(../img/design/flecha-works.png) center no-repeat;

background-color: #222;

background-position: 66px 6px;

text-transform: uppercase;

font-size: 11px;

}



.ver_mas01{

	top: 135px;

	}

.ver_mas:hover {

text-decoration: none;

color: white;

background-color: black;

}



.slidearea02{

max-width: 1200px;

margin: 0 auto;

position: relative;

top: 0;

margin-top: -500px;

padding-bottom: 464px;

	}



.fondo_img{

	display:none;

	position:absolute;

	}



.fondo_img01{

	display:none;

	}

.title02, .text02a, .text02b, .text02c{

	color:#1b1b1b;

	}



/*.ver_mas02{

	top:100px;

	}*/





.home{

	background:#fff;

	}

.text01c, .text02c, .text03c {

color: #00a6a4;

}



.ver_mas02{

	top:125px;

	}

@media (min-width: 1200px){

.content_text_slide{



    right: 120px;



}



}

@media (max-width: 1150px) {

	.content_img_slide{

left:320px;

	}

.slidearea02 {

    padding-bottom: 530px;

}

.fondo_img {

    height: auto;

    left: -30%;

    min-height:630px;

    width: auto;

}

.slidearea02 {

margin-top: -555px;

}

.fondos {

height: 639px;

}

.content_text_slide {

background:none;

bottom: 0;

top: auto;

height: 88px;

position: absolute;

right: 0;

width: 100%;

z-index: 99;

}

.title01, .title02, .title03, .text01a, .text01b, .text01c, .text02a, .text02b, .text02c, .text03a, .text03b, .text03c {

   

	width:500px;

}

.text01b, .text02b, .text03b {

top: 51px;

}



.text01c, .text02c, .text03c {

top: 74px;

}

.nav_slide {

width: 90px;

height: auto;

margin-left: -50px;

right: 12px;

top: auto;

bottom: 92px;







width: 70px;

height: auto;

margin-left: -35px;

left: 50%;

top: auto;

right: auto;

bottom: 92px;

}

.nav_slide li {

float: left;

}



.nav_slide li a{

margin:0 6px;

}



.ver_mas01, .ver_mas02, .ver_mas03 {

top: auto;

bottom: 35px;

right: 20px;

left: auto;

opacity:1;

display:none;

}

	}

	

@media (max-width: 768px) {



	.content_img_slide{

left:200px;

	}

	}



@media (max-width: 600px) {

.slidearea02, .sliderarea{

	display:none !important;

	}

	}





.title08, .text08a, .text08b, .ver_mas08,

.title09, .text09a, .text09b, .ver_mas09,

.title10, .text10a, .text10b, .ver_mas10,
.title11, .text11a, .text11b, .ver_mas11,
.title12, .text12a, .text12b, .ver_mas12,
.title13, .text13a, .text13b, .ver_mas13,
.title14, .text14a, .text14b, .ver_mas14,
.title15, .text15a, .text15b, .ver_mas15,
.title16, .text16a, .text16b, .ver_mas16{

	position:absolute;

	left:100px;

	top:0;

	opacity:0;

	color:#fff;

}

.text08a, .text09a, .text10a{

	top:30px;

}

.text08b, .text09b, .text10b{

	top:56px;

}

.ver_mas08{

	top:128px;

}

.ver_mas09{

	top:90px;

}

.ver_mas10{

	top:90px;

}



.slide08a, .slide08b, .slide08c, .slide08d, .slide08e,

.slide09a, .slide09b, .slide09c, .slide09d, .slide09e,

.slide10a, .slide10b, .slide10c, .slide10d, .slide10e,
.slide11a, .slide11b, .slide11c, .slide11d, .slide11e,
.slide12a, .slide12b, .slide12c, .slide12d, .slide12e,
.slide13a, .slide13b, .slide13c, .slide13d, .slide13e,
.slide14a, .slide14b, .slide14c, .slide14d, .slide14e,
.slide15a, .slide15b, .slide15c, .slide15d, .slide15e,
.slide16a, .slide16b, .slide16c, .slide16d, .slide16e{

    opacity:0;

    position: absolute;

}

/*.slide09a, .slide09b, .slide09c, .slide09d, .slide09e{

	opacity:1 !important;

	display:block !important;

}

.fondo_img09{

	display:block !important;

	opacity:1 !important;

}*/

/*

.slide08a{left: 360px;top: 56px;}



.slide08b{

    left: 310px;

    z-index: 2;

    top: 202px;

}



.slide08c{

    top: 174px;

    left: 350px;

    z-index: 1;

}



.slide08d{

    left: -190px;

    top: 150px;

    z-index: 1;

}



.slide08e{

    left: 50px;

    top: 30px;

}



*/
.slide08a, .slide09a, .slide10a{left: 0;top: 56px;}

.slide08b, .slide09b, .slide10b{
    left: 200px;
    z-index: 2;
    top: 202px;
}

.slide08c, .slide09c, .slide10c{
    top: 174px;
    left: 0;
    z-index: 1;
}

.slide08d, .slide09d, .slide10d{
    left: -250px;
    top: 150px;
    z-index: 1;
}

.slide08e, .slide09e, .slide10e{
    left: 0;
    top: 30px;
}

.ver_mas08,
.ver_mas09,
.ver_mas10,
.ver_mas11,
.ver_mas12,
.ver_mas13,
.ver_mas14,
.ver_mas15,
.ver_mas16{
	top: 112px;
    position: absolute;
    color: white;
    text-decoration: none;
    width: 82px;
    padding: 5px 10px;
    font-family: 'Lato';
    font-weight: 500;
    opacity: 0;
    left: 100px;
    background: url(../img/design/flecha-works.png) center no-repeat;
    background-color: #222;
    background-position: 66px 6px;
    text-transform: uppercase;
    font-size: 11px;
}


.ver_mas14,
.ver_mas15,
.ver_mas16{
	top:95px;
}

.ver_mas15{
	top:105px;
}

.slide09a,
.slide09a{
    left: 339px;
    top: 100px;
    z-index: 3;
}

.slide09b{
    left: 56px;
    top: 24px;
}
.slide10a{
    top:30px;
}
.slide10b{
	left: 142px;
    top: 160px;
}
.slide09c{
    left: 150px;
    top: 247px;
    z-index: 2;
}
.slide10c{
	left: 160px;
	top: 229px;
	z-index: 2
}
.slide09d{
    left: -181px;
    z-index: 2;
    top: 175px;
}

.slide10d{
	left: -304px;	
	top: 168px;
}

/*.text10a{
	text-transform:uppercase;
	font-size:22px;
	top:22px;
}

.text10b{
	left:20px;
	top: 75px;
}*/

img.slide11a, img.slide12a, img.slide13a, img.slide14a, img.slide15a, img.slide16a {
    left: 232px;
    top: 158px;
    z-index: 1;
}

img.slide14a, img.slide15a, img.slide16a{
	top:221px;
}

img.slide11b, img.slide12b, img.slide13b, img.slide14b, img.slide15b , img.slide16b {
    left: -100px;
    top: 194px;
    z-index: 1;
}

img.slide11c, img.slide12c, img.slide13c, img.slide14c, img.slide15c, img.slide16c {
    left: 0;
    top: 27px;
}

img.slide14c,
img.slide15c,
img.slide16c{
	top: 79px;
}

img.slide11d, img.slide12d, img.slide13d, img.slide14d, img.slide15d, img.slide16d {
    left: 76px;
    top: 237px;
    z-index: 2;
}
.title_slide.title11, .title_slide.title12, .title_slide.title13, .title_slide.title14, .title_slide.title15, .title_slide.title16 {
	white-space: nowrap;
	font-size: 21px;
}
.text_slide.text11a, .text_slide.text12a, .text_slide.text13a, .text_slide.text14a, .text_slide.text15a, .text_slide.text16a {
    text-transform: uppercase;
    font-size: 24px;
    line-height: 1;
    top: 26px;
}

.text_slide.text11b, .text_slide.text12b, .text_slide.text13b, .text_slide.text14b, .text_slide.text15b, .text_slide.text16b {
    top: 72px;
}

.text_slide.text14b, .text_slide.text15b, .text_slide.text16b{
	top:30px;
}

.ver_mas11.ver_mas, .ver_mas12.ver_mas {
    top: 125px;
}




.ver_mas13{
	top:140px;
}

.invo_lgo_logo_slide {
    position:absolute;
    left:-20px;
    bottom:100%
}

.text_slide.text13b{
	top:35px;
}